Mendicant Orders: Origin, History, and Features

Mendicant Orders are religious orders within Christianity that originated in the Middle Ages. They emphasize a life of poverty, preaching, and active engagement with society, contrasting with traditional monasticism.

The forgotten history of Christian slavery under Islam

Stone shield of the Trinitarian Order on the façade of San Carlo alle Quattro Fontane (1638-1641) in Rome. (Image: Jastrow/Wikipedia) While celebrating his first Mass, St. John of Matha (1160-1213) whose Feast is celebrated on December 17th was granted the signal favor of having God’s Will for his priesthood revealed clearly to him. At the elevation of the Host, he fell into ecstasy at the sight of an angel appearing to him clad in a white robe with a red and blue cross upon his breast. The angel had his arms crossed with his hands resting protectively upon two manacled slaves on each side, a white man and a black man. Divinely illumined, John of Matha resolved to dedicate his priesthood to the mission of ransoming Christian slaves held captive by the Muslims.
